How do I hide status bar and navigation bar?

On Android 4.1 and higher, you can set your application’s content to appear behind the status bar, so that the content doesn’t resize as the status bar hides and shows. To do this, use SYSTEM_UI_FLAG_LAYOUT_FULLSCREEN . You may also need to use SYSTEM_UI_FLAG_LAYOUT_STABLE to help your app maintain a stable layout.

How do I change my navigation bar?

How to change navigation bar?

  1. Swipe up the home screen to launch app screen.
  2. Tap on Settings.
  3. Tap on Display.
  4. Swipe up.
  5. Tap on Navigation bar.
  6. Tap on Full screen gestures for changing Navigation type.
  7. From here you can select any one button order.

What are the 3 buttons at the bottom of android called?

The traditional three-button navigation bar at the bottom of the screen – the back button, home button, and app switcher button.

Where is my status bar?

Status bar (or notification bar) is an interface element at the top of the screen on Android devices that displays the notification icons, minimized notifications, battery information, device time, and other system status details.

How do I hide status bar on Samsung?

On Android 11-based ONE UI 3.1

  1. Make sure your device is running One UI 3.1.
  2. Go to Settings > Notifications.
  3. Scroll down and tap “Advanced settings”.
  4. Under the Status bar, tap the “Show notification icons” setting.
  5. The default option is the 3 most recent. Select None instead.

How do I hide the navigation bar in Android 9?

Simply just go to Settings -> Display ->Navigation Bar. Go to Navigation type and select Navigation buttons to show the navigation bar. If you dont want to use the buttons, you can simply hide it and just use the swipe up features with Full screen gesture type.
